ENROLLMENT FOR 2023-24 SCHOOL YEAR
Our small, multi-age group lends itself to a close-knit learning community.
Our regular program runs Tuesdays through Fridays from 9:00 am until 11:55 am. A group of 13 students are enrolled for all four days of the week, will three teachers.
Of these students, 8-9 children may also participate in BHA Preschool on Mondays, with two teachers.
Children in our program must be two years old by Sept. 1, 2023 to 4 years old.
Registration forms are processed on a first-come, first-served basis with consideration given to a balanced distribution of age, development, and personal needs. BHA Members receive priority when enrolling for available spots.
We ask parents who are enrolling a child who is new to BHA Preschool to review and complete the Criteria for Participation checklist for their child upon registration. Once you enroll, we make a time to talk by phone and schedule a visit for you and your child. This visit is an opportunity for teachers and an incoming student to grow familiar with one another.

OUR CALENDAR
Enrollment takes place for each trimester, fall, winter and spring, with the expectation that families plan to participate for the full school year.
School will be closed on major Jewish and national holidays. School also will be closed when Beacon City School District calls for closure due to weather conditions. We have week-long breaks around Thanksgiving, the week between Christmas and New Year's Day, the week of President's Day, and the week of Passover.
Fall Trimester: Wednesday, September 6, 2023 – Friday, December 8, 2023
Winter Trimester: Monday, December 11, 2023- Friday, March 15, 2024
Spring Trimester: Monday, March 18, 2024 - Friday, June 14th, 2024

PRESCHOOL PAYMENT POLICY
- The tuition costs noted above are the entire cost - there are no additional enrollment fees.
- The non-refundable deposit of $400 you paid upon registration has been applied toward your child’s first trimester tuition.
- You will be asked to fill out an enrollment form and make payment each trimester: in August for the Fall Trimester; In November for the Winter Trimester; in February for the Spring Trimester.
- Payments can be made in full or split into scheduled recurring payments, and paid online by credit card or e-check.
- In order to activate your reserved spot, you must set up a recurring payment or pay in full by the 15th of the month your trimester tuition is charged.
- In the case of a reservation for which a payment has not been made or a recurring payment has not been scheduled by the 15th, a $200 late fee will be charged to your BHA account.
- If payment has not been made or recurring payments have not been scheduled by the 30th, your reservation may be forfeited along with a portion of your tuition and the late fee, and your spot made available to students on our waitlist.
EARLY WITHDRAWAL
In the event that a registered family withdraws a student from preschool, the following obligations apply for the Fall Trimester:
-
Withdrawal before August 1 - forfeit deposit, you will not be charged for the Fall trimester.
-
Withdrawal prior to Sept. 1 - forfeit 33% of trimester tuition.
-
Withdrawal after Sept. 1 - forfeit 66% of trimester tuition.
- Withdrawal after Oct. 1 - forfeit 100% of trimester tuition.
You will be informed of the withdrawal schedule for the Winter and Spring Trimesters when you fill out the enrollment form for the Fall Trimester.
Individual circumstances can be addressed on a case by case basis by petitioning Beacon Hebrew Alliance’s Board of Trustees.

Ilana Friedman, Preschool Director & Lead Teacher
Ilana began BHA Preschool in September 2016 with teacher and flower farmer Diana Cowdery and the support of the BHA Community. Ilana comes to BHA with a Masters in Teaching from Brown University and more than thirteen years of experience teaching in progressive classrooms in New York. Dedicated to creating playful, child-centered learning communities for local children, Ilana founded Beacon Craft Workshop and co-founded the Camp @ the Camp, a program of Beacon Recreation. Ilana loves making art, singing, hiking, and most of all spending time with children. She lives in Beacon with her husband and two children.
